East Didsbury is equipped with essentials to ensure your travel is smooth. The station features a ticket office that operates during the morning hours from Monday to Saturday, allowing you to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ets conveniently. There are also ticket machines available for those outside these hours, including accessible machines for those with limited mobility. While there aren't any refreshment facilities on site, the seamless ticketing process will get you on your way without fuss.
The station strives to provide an inclusive experience with some level of step-free access and accessible ticket machines. For assistance, staff are available to help during the morning hours on weekdays and Saturdays. Additionally, ramp access ensures ease for those needing it to board trains. While amenities like secure bicycle storage, wheelchairs, or waiting rooms are not available, customer help points ensure assistance is never too far away.
Need to continue your journey beyond the rails? East Didsbury offers several transport connections that link you conveniently to your next stop. Buses to Manchester Piccadilly run frequently, with stops clearly marked opposite the cinema on Wilmslow Road. For taxi services, you can visit Cab4You for more details, making it easy to book your ride. Bus services extend to areas like Stockport, Altrincham, and more, ensuring you can reach your destination without a hitch.

Retford Station boasts an array of facilities designed to accommodate travelers' needs. The ticket office operates from early morning until mid-afternoon during weekdays and Saturdays, and a bit later on Sundays. For convenience, ticket machines are available for purchasing or collecting tickets purchased online, including accessible machines and smartcard validators.
Ensuring the comfort of all passengers, Retford Train Station provides step-free access across all platforms and accessible facilities such as toilets and waiting rooms. With secure station accreditation, passengers can travel with confidence knowing that CCTV is present, and staff are available to assist from early morning until late at night.
Getting to and from Retford is hassle-free. The station's taxi rank is directly opposite the entrance with several local taxi operators available for hire—some even offering wheelchair-friendly vehicles. For those requiring rail replacement services, coaches are accessible right in front of the station.
While there are no cycle hire facilities, Retford provides sheltered bicycle storage with CCTV, catering to cyclists. Though convenient parking options are not in short supply, charges do apply, and accessible spaces are limited.
